Lorenzo Barone


Born in San Gemini, Umbria, 26 years ago, he rose to prominence after biking across Siberia in winter, plowing its frozen rivers.
A lone explorer, he has also traveled by bicycle through the Sahara, and recently throughout Africa. In about 8 years of adventures, he has traveled more than 100,000 km crossing 64 countries. He has slept in minus 56 degrees and cycled in temperatures of 48 degrees above zero.
On cross-country skis he crossed icy Iceland in winter, meeting no people for more than 13 days. With kayaking he went as a child, and in the summer of 2023 he circumnavigated the island of Elba; with an instructor he learned some additional techniques that might be useful to him in future adventures.
